Abstract
We establish a connection between the agegraphic models of dark energy and Chaplygin gas energy density in a nonflat universe. We reconstruct the potential of the agegraphic scalar field as well as the dynamics of the scalar field according to the evolution of the agegraphic dark energy. We also extend our study to the interacting agegraphic generalized Chaplygin gas dark energy model.

Over the course of the past decade, evidence for the most striking result in modern cosmology has been steadily growing, namely the existence of an exotic dark energy component which has negative pressure and pushes the universe to accelerated expansion [1]. The holographic and agegraphic dark energy models possess some significant features of quantum gravity The former, that arose a lot of enthusiasm recently [3,4,5,6,7,8,9], is motivated from the holographic hypothesis [10] and has been tested and constrained by various astronomical observations [11].
